"""Diff - Generate a unified diff of two sources or directories.
The diff module provides a mechanism for running a diff a pair of
sources or directories. If there are any differences they are
displayed as a unified diff and the module returns non zero. If
there are no differences the module returns zero.
diff.py <opts> <dir1/file1> <dir2/file2>
diff will load one source file, or multiple files if the sources are
directories. Only the top directory is used unless the recursive '-r'
option is used. Normally diff will quitely return zero if the files
are the same. Verbose '-v' will list all the files compared as well
and the status of the diff.
-a, --all : All sources of set 1 must be in set 2
-h, --help : Display usage.
-r, --recursive : Search subdirectories as well.
-v, --verbose : Dump verbose information.
"""
